Mujibur's judicial statement yet to be recorded

Police are yet to take any initiative for recording the statements of Sunamganj BNP leader Mujibur Rahman and his chauffeur Rezaul in court although the two were brought to the district town from the capital on Wednesday midnight.

The two had gone missing in Sylhet on May 4. The abductors released them in Tongi of Gazipur on Monday.

"During the last three days, we have taken statements from the two and now these are being thoroughly checked. Hopefully, they would be produced before court tomorrow," Additional Superintendent of Police in Sunamganj Hemayetul Islam said yesterday.

Hemayet brought them from the capital.

However, under police custody, Mujibur spent Friday night at his house, he said.
